Sands Closing Leaves Nursing Home Adrift

2 October 2006

ATLANTIC CITY, New Jersey -- As reported by the Press of the Atlantic City: "When the Sands Casino Hotel closes its doors for the final time, its 2,100 employees won't be the only ones who feel the pain.

"The shutdown also will leave a huge void in the lives of the 166 residents of the Eastern Pines Convalescent Center on Vermont Avenue, staff members said Friday.

"About 10 years ago, the Sands adopted the nursing home as its community-service project, administrator Jennifer Hess said. The casino donated a big cake every month to honor residents who were celebrating birthdays and hosted a party every Christmas.

"....The departure of the Sands leaves Eastern Pines without a benefactor and lacking some of the amenities the residents have come to count on..."

"...Pinnacle Entertainment contracted to buy the Sands in a deal announced earlier this month..."
